finding work depends on qualifications and experience. It's easy to find work, but it might not pay well. For good paying jobs you will need both qualifications and experience and can earn up to 2000 USD a month with paid summer vacations if you can get into a top school like Roosevel. Otherwise, you'll be earning about 500 USD and working long hours at a language school.

Schools start now in March. Universities are also good places, but maybe require you to have residency.

Why Lima? There are nicer places, such as Trujillo and Arequipa.
